The HR Manager handles human resources matters, providing guidance, assistance, and support to management, supervisors, and CAST (employees). Daily job duties range from complex to routine. They often include employment interviews, new hire orientation and on-boarding, preparing, and processing personnel data and records, and processing bi-weekly payroll. The HR Manager would also consult with managers and supervisors concerning individual employees or groups, identify and resolve employee-related matters, and provide guidance on management issues. This position requires the ability to lead, motivate, manage others, and work as a collaborative part of the management team.  The successful candidate will promote a harmonious workplace while keeping to the Company’s mission to be The Nation’s Storyteller®.  

Experience with high volume hiring, strict attention to detail, a high level of accuracy and the ability to ensure policy compliance in a fast-paced environment a must!!

Requirements

Essential Functions

  • Coordinates communication of group insurance and other benefit programs to all employees and processes reports for changes or updates to employee files.
  • Coordinate with the Attractions Director and the Corporate HR Department when responding to critical employee relations concerns, which may range from simple to complicated matters involving various employment regulations.
  • Follow payroll processing procedures including data entry into the Time and Attendance software, adhering to deadlines and becoming proficient with paperless reporting and filing systems.
  • Conduct the ‘Onboarding’ process for all employees, including completing all post-hire paperwork, reviewing documents for the I9 process for authenticity and utilizing the E-Verify software.
  • Supervise, train, counsel, motivate, and evaluate assigned staff to achieve goals; plan and organize workloads/schedules to ensure the most effective use of the team.
  •  Participate in the interview, audition, and hiring approval process.
  • The ability to become proficient with several different on-line platforms in a reasonable period of time will be expected .

Qualifications

  • 3-5 years professional human resources experience with an emphasis on employee relations, recruiting, and conflict resolution.
  • Demonstrated knowledge of Federal, State and local employment law; specifically in Georgia
  • HR certification is strongly preferred.
  • Bachelor’s Degree in related field preferred.
  • Valid Georgia Driver’s License with an acceptable driving record for the past 3 years.

Other Requirements

  • Maintain Safe Serve and City of Savannah Bar Card requirements
  • Join and attend local SHRM Chapter meetings

Successful candidate must undergo a background search and drug testing.

What you need to know about the Austin Tech Scene

Austin has a diverse and thriving tech ecosystem thanks to home-grown companies like Dell and major campuses for IBM, AMD and Apple. The state’s flagship university, the University of Texas at Austin, is known for its engineering school, and the city is known for its annual South by Southwest tech and media conference. Austin’s tech scene spans many verticals, but it’s particularly known for hardware, including semiconductors, as well as AI, biotechnology and cloud computing. And its food and music scene, low taxes and favorable climate has made the city a destination for tech workers from across the country.

Key Facts About Austin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 180,500; 13.7%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Dell, IBM, AMD, Apple, Alphabet
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, hardware, cloud computing, software, healthtech
  • Funding Landscape: $4.5 billion in VC fun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Live Oak Ventures, Austin Ventures, Hinge Capital, Gigafund, KdT Ventures, Next Coast Ventures, Silverton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: University of Texas, Southwestern University, Texas State University, Center for Complex Quantum Systems, Oden Institute for Computational Engineering and Sciences, Texas Advanced Computing Center
